One Classic Routine That Will Leave Her Wanting More

By Jason Schultz | Nov 10, 2009

This routine is very fun and entertaining. Memorizing it will make you seem easy going and knowledgeable about Greek Mythology.

Look at the girl you are talking to. Pay special attention to what fingers have rings. Then ask, “Before I leave, why did you choose to wear that ring on that particular finger?”

[She responds].

“The reason why I am curious, is that the fingers that people choose to wear rings on say a lot about that person’s personality.”

At this point she should be interested. Take a moment to tell her what each finger that doesn’t have a ring means. Then take more time telling her about the fingers that do have rings. Use this time to build comfort and trust with the woman you are talking to.

Here are some examples of what to tell a person who is wearing certain rings on certain fingers.

THUMB

“The thumb represents Poseidon. He was extremely independent. He wasn’t up on Mount Olympus. He preferred to be in the sea doing his own thing.

Next tell her how to notice that the thumb sticks out from the rest of the hand. This is an interesting feature to notice because aside from it representing individualism, it show that they is a trend setter not a follower.

INDEX FINGER

“The index finger is represented by Zeus. Zeus was the king of all gods and the god of thunder.

This finger is consider the lead finger. Any person that chooses to wear a ring on this finger is showing that they are dominate and like to lead by example.

End by waving of your index finger at her as if to say “no no no” or “don’t do that.”

MIDDLE FINGER

Dionysus is represented by this finger.

Having a ring there means you tend to do whatever you want and care less about what others think.”

If they’re wearing a ring on this finger toss up your middle finger and joke, “It’s like saying screw you to the world.” This almost always get a laugh.

RING FINGER

Choosing to wear a ring on the ring finger is a representation of the Greek god, Aphrodite. Aphrodite was the goddess of love.

Next tell that usually when a person falls in love with another person, they tend to fall for them completely.

Conclude with “Interestingly, it is the only finger that has a vein that goes straight to the heart without branching off, so when someone puts a ring on that finger, they’re actually making a direct connection with your heart.” If she’s comfortable, trace a line from her finger up her arm as you say this.

PINKY FINGER

“The pinky is represented by Ares, the god of war. You’ll often see mobsters with pinky rings on.

Wearing a ring on your pinky finger can mean two different things. The first side represents you being a protector. When anyone threatens the ones you love, you are usually the first person to become protective. The second side is a little darker. It show that you are a little mischievous and tend to break or bend the rules frequently.

At the end, you should smile and momentarily lock your pinky with hers.

CONTINGENCIES:

* If she isn’t wearing rings and you still want to use this routine, then you can begin by saying “Look at your hands and imagine that you’re wearing some rings. Now, tell me which fingers you’re imagining them on.”

* If during or after the routine the woman asks, “How do you know this?” You may respond, “An ex- girlfriend of mine was into mythology and taught it to me.”

* If she wears a ring on her wedding finger then inquire “Is that an engagement ring or do you just wear that to keep the womanizers away?” You’ll be surprised how often the latter is true.

Here is quick reference pocket guide for you to memorize and use. Enjoy.

Thumb = Poseidon representing individuality Index = Zeus representing dominance and power Middle = Dionysus representing irreverence Ring = Aphrodite representing love and romance Pinky = Ares representing conflict and protection
